Missed Signals

My wife took the three oldest kids to watch the school basketball team play in the semi-finals. Six year old Bobby insisted on sitting courtside with some of the other kids. As expected, Bobby was constantly inching closer and closer to the line. My wife Jain, sitting in the stands nearby, began signaling for him to move back. Time after time she waved him back from the line, only to get no response. Becoming frusterated, Jain began holding up one finger, then two fingers, then three, utilizing the '1-2-3-' system that we often use to give the kids a chance to correct their behavior. No combination of hand waving or finger holding seemed to make any difference to Bobby, and he continued to sit nearly on the court. Finally, Bobby got up and walked over to his mother. "Mom", he said, "what's with all the sign language?"
